    Abstract: A machine vision inspection system captures images of placed components and generates defect data. The defect data indicates defect components together with associated confidence scores. The confidence scores are generated according to factors such as the number of sides of a component lead at which paste has been detected (attribute factor), or measured component position (measurement factor). The confidence scores allow the placement machine to decide on how to act upon the defect data. They are also used by the inspection system to decide on which “visual watchpoint” series of component images to output for operator visual inspection.

    Abstract: An illumination head (1) for machine vision has an annular support (2) with first, second, third, and fourth illumination sections (3, 4, 5, and 6). The third section (5) has three sets of LEDs (12, 13, 14) arranged in a pattern so that each set illuminates at approximately the same angle. Each set is driven in succession so that a series of three monochrome images at the same angle are captured. These are superimposed by an image processor to provide a color image, although the camera is monochrome. More information can be obtained in such a color image and the high resolution and robustness of monochrome cameras is availed of.

    Abstract: A measurement system (1) has a camera with a lens (12) and a separate sensor (10) mounted so that their planes (13,11) intersect at an object plane (3) according to the Scheimpflug principle. A reference camera(4) is normal and provides a 2D normal image which is used by an image processor (25) to determine a calibration image. This allows the image processor to determine height of the object (2). A single image capture provides an image of the full object, such as a ball grid array (BGA).

    Abstract: Solder fillets are inspected post-reflow by illuminating firstly from one side only along a dimension through a row of components. Only pixels arising from light received normal to the joints on that side are analysed. There is then illumination from the opposite side and corresponding image analysis normal to the right side fillets only. This avoids noise arising from reflections from a fillet across to the opposite fillet of an adjacent component.

    Abstract: Current testing/measuring apparatus 10 comprises a flexible member 12 having a first end 14 and a second end 16. In use, the flexible member 12 is arranged to locate around a conductor 11 carrying a current to be measured. In particular, the current measuring apparatus 10 comprises a Rogowski coil. The ends of the flexible member 12 are coupled together in use but a gap is created between the ends. This distance can generate errors in the current measurement and the present invention provides compensation means 28 in the form of a compensation windings. The compensation windings comprise a planar spiral conductor provided on a printed circuit board to compensate for the separation distance between the first end and the second end.
